This internship offers a unique opportunity to work at the intersection of agriculture and cutting-edge biotechnology. As an intern with Dairy Farmers of America, you'll be part of a groundbreaking initiative that uses cow breath samples to determine pregnancy - an innovation that has the potential to transform dairy farm reproduction practices and improve efficiency for farmers on a global scale. You'll gain hands-on experience on real dairy farms, collecting and processing samples, managing data, and maintaining specialized equipment. Most importantly, you'll be an integral participant in discussions about the technology, and serve as a bridge between product developers and the dairy farmers utilizing this emerging technology. You will leave this internship with valuable experience, professional connections, and a deeper understanding of how science and technology drive progress in agriculture.
